Nicole replied to the topic Alterations: How to lower front waistband (& keep back high), w/o changing hem grain line? in the forum sewing with liesl + co and oliver + s 11 years ago
How old is your daughter, by your description I am assuming a toddler? So she may only wear the garment for a short time?
If it was me, I would be researching which patterns are the best fit for that body shape, rather then altering a higher waisted pattern.
The After School pants are a brilliant fit, for example, maybe others could chime…[Read more]
